MRLN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2020 in Review

65 of the 4,878 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Marlin Business Services Corp (MRLN) for Q2 2020, worth a combined $83.7M — down 27% from $115M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 15 funds closed out of MRLN and 5 opened new positions — a net loss of 10 holders — while 26 trimmed existing stakes and 21 added.

The largest buyer was Wellington Management Group, adding an estimated $662K. The largest seller was Western Standard LLC, exiting entirely with an estimated $2.47M sold.
